    The Nixons were founded in Oklahoma City by singer and guitarist Zac Maloy, guitarist Jesse Davis, bassist Ricky Brooks, and drummer Tye Robison. [1] According to Maloy, the band's name has no political meaning: "'The Nixons' was short, sweet and I always tell people it had an 'x' in the middle so it looked cool on t-shirts and stickers.

    Career. In 2002, after All Saints disbanded, Natalie and Nicole formed the duo Appleton and signed with Polydor. [2] In September 2002, they released their first single "Fantasy", written with Andy Hayman and Gareth Young, [3] which reached number 2 in the UK Singles Chart. [4] Their autobiography, Together, came out in October 2002. [5]
